Product Definition:
The car air intake manifold is the part of the engine that distributes incoming air to the cylinders. It is typically made of aluminum or plastic and is mounted on top of the engine. The car air intake manifold helps improve performance and fuel economy by ensuring that each cylinder receives an equal amount of air.
